China is likely to become the first country in the world to officially recognise internet addiction as a clinical disease as it battles with the increasing number of people who spend almost of their time in chatrooms, blogging or playing online games.

Mr Tao runs a "boot camp" in Daxing, a suburb of Beijing, one of several hundred across the country. During the therapy, Mr Tao, who built his career on treating heroin addicts, offers addicts counselling, military discipline, hypnosis and mild electro-shock therapy to help them reform.
